CLEAN-UP OF THE ERP/ITS AND ACTIVATION OF PROGRESSION MODEL


The SRC wishes to inform you all that the following resolutions were made by the Central Administration at a meeting with Deans and Heads of Departments held on Tuesday, July 30, 2019. The Secretary of the institute, Mr. Julius Atipkui in a memo to the Dean of Students hold that,

1. From the 2019/2020 academic year, the Institute would activate the progression model in the ERP/ITS system such that a student who did not register for the previous semester or is trailing a number of courses over the minimum allowed in line with the Institute’s academic regulations, would not be able to register for the subsequent semesters or progress to the next level.

2. The meeting unanimously agreed that there should be a final clean-up of the ERP/ITS before the progression model is activated commencing September 2019.

3. Consequently, the meeting agreed that any student who is trailing in any course(s) may take advantage of the clean-up exercise to redeem themselves subject to fulfilment of the following conditions:

i) The student must pay all outstanding fees up to the second semester of the 2018/2019 academic year by close of day on Friday, August 16, 2019.

ii) The student must pay a penalty of two thousand Ghana Cedis (GHC2,000.00) for this very last dispensation.

iii) Re-sit examinations would be organized for students who fulfil the above conditions at a fee of five hundred Ghana Cedis (GHC500.00) per course for undergraduate programmes and six hundred Ghana Cedis (GHC600.00) per course for postgraduate programmes.

4. Students who do not wish to take advantage of the above dispensation should pay the required fees, register and take any outstanding course(s) at the next available offering as prescribed in the Students Handbook.

5. The meeting further directed in respect of the implementation of the above directives as follows:
i) The re-sit examinations should be conducted from Monday, August 19, 2019 to Friday, August 23, 2019.

  1. ii)  Students’ scripts should be marked, graded and results released by Friday, August 30, 2019.
  2. iii)  All outstanding moderated results from the 2018/2019 second semester examinations

should be entered on the ERP/ITS and released by close of day on Friday, August 2, 2019 to enable students who may be trailing courses take advantage of this

The SRC urges all affected students to take note and act accordingly and inform the SRC of any procedural challenge if it so occur. As always the SRC is here to serve the best interest of the entire students body.
